Alexpts > 28-11-2009 12:01:37 |
Столкнулся с проблемой открытия файлов с расширением .php. Раньше файлы нормально открывались и страница отображалась в браузре. Сейчас выводится окно с предложением скачать .php файл или открыть какой-нибудь программой.  Как заставить браузер снова выполнять файлы с расширением php? В php файле написан простой html код. Использую FireFox 3.0.15. Есть подозрение, что, возможно, дело не в браузере, а в настройках ОС... Подскажите как решить проблему. |
okkamas_knife > 28-11-2009 16:52:04 |
Alexpts укажи в настройках системы что этот тип файлов такойже как хтмл.. |
Alexpts > 28-11-2009 18:19:31 |
Можно по пунктам довести до этого окна, где это указывается. Стоит windows 7. Смотрел здесь
 и здесь  но так и не получилось ничего изменить. |
okkamas_knife > 28-11-2009 18:45:31 |
Alexpts сорри по вин7 не подскажу..подожди тех кто подскажет.. |
bnZ > 28-11-2009 19:16:01 |
это так на всех страницах? на этом форуме тоже? |
Alexpts > 28-11-2009 23:05:15 |
Нет, стоит локальный веб сервер, если заходить на локальный хост, то там номрально все. А если открывать файл с жесткого диска, так чтобы путь в URL был не как в веб сервере, а D /...../.../*.php, то тогда такая проблема. |
bnZ > 28-11-2009 23:39:58 |
Alexpts пишетНет, стоит локальный веб сервер, если заходить на локальный хост, то там номрально все. А если открывать файл с жесткого диска, так чтобы путь в URL был не как в веб сервере, а D/...../.../*.php, то тогда такая проблема.
А зачем вы открываете через протокол file://? вебсервер - он на то и вебсервер, чтобы обрабатывать файлы и отдавать нужные штуки клиенту. Варианты решения проблемы: - использовать .html вместо .php, поскольку там нет инклюдов, которые нужно было бы обрабатывать интерпретатору php. - использовать http - использовать другой браузер (хотя не факт, что сработает) |
Alexpts > 29-11-2009 09:42:38 |
Веб сервер я использую, он работает нормально. Я просто привел в сравнении, что на локальном веб сервере у меня все работает, а статика не работает. Пока тоже переименовал все нужные мне файлы в .html из .php, они, впринципе, ими и являются. Но и php должны нормально запускаться. С IE таже история началась еще раньше, но что с IE взять, а вот от FF как-то не ожидал такого, поэтому и пишу сюда, может быть знает что-где поменять, чтобы все ок было. |
ПротопопулуS > 29-11-2009 11:30:48 |
php-файлы должны быть ассоциированы с php-интерпретатором, который обработает php-код и вернет готовую html-страницу. Чтобы подобное осуществить в Firefox, его надо оснастить полноценным сервером с php-процессором. На данный момент это не реально. Отсюда вывод: использовать локальный сервер для обработки php, а браузеру оставить html, ибо php разрабатывался для выполнения на стороне сервера, а не клиента... Так что, Кесарю кесарево.  |
Sergeys > 29-11-2009 11:47:26 |
Alexpts Панель управления\Программы\Программы по умолчанию\Задать сопоставления Можно просто Пуск и в поиске забить: Задать сопоставления |
Alexpts > 29-11-2009 14:53:38 |
Sergeys, а что там забивать? Я там, впринципе, и был. Смотрите скриншоты выше на них все отображено, что у меня там с расширением .php и браузером firefox. Или же я не совсем понимаю что вы имеете ввиду. У меня файлы с расширением .php по умолчанию открываются firefox`ом, а не как неизвестные файлы. Только вот FF их обрабатывает неверно выходит. |
ПротопопулуS > 29-11-2009 15:59:29 |
Alexpts пишетУ меня файлы с расширением .php по умолчанию открываются firefox`ом, а не как неизвестные файлы. Только вот FF их обрабатывает неверно выходит.
Так Firefox и не может их обработать, ибо в нем нет php-движка!.. |
Sergeys > 29-11-2009 16:16:23 |
Alexpts ну тогда в свойствах любого файла с расширением php-Приложение-Изменить. Выбери Firefox и Ок |
Alexpts > 29-11-2009 23:05:41 |
Так Firefox и не может их обработать, ибо в нем нет php-движка!..
В php файле написан простой html код.
в свойствах любого файла с расширением php-Приложение-Изменить. Выбери Firefox и Ок
Мммм... ребят, у нас недопонимание. Файл двойным щелчком открывается с помощью FF. То, что предлагаете и сопоставление файлов, нужны, чтобы файл открыть по умолчанию нужной программой файл с определенным расширением (.php), в данном случае FireFox. Файл замечательно открывается, но неправильно "обрабатывается". |
Sergeys > 30-11-2009 00:08:22 |
Alexpts Столкнулся с проблемой открытия файлов с расширением .php. Раньше файлы нормально открывались и страница отображалась в браузре. Сейчас выводится окно с предложением скачать .php файл или открыть какой-нибудь программой.
А это тогда что? (http://forum.mozilla-russia.org/viewtopic.php?pid=398415#p398415) |
Alexpts > 30-11-2009 07:05:01 |
Это не окно ОС. На скриншоте слева сам FF. Открывается FF и потом отдает такое окошечко. Я имел ввиду, что предлагает нам это сдлетьа FireFox, а не ОС. Может быть не совсем понятно просто выразился. |